CCP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2017 in Review

278 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Care Capital Properties, Inc. (CCP) for Q2 2017, worth a combined $2.1B — up 5.8% from $1.99B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 51 funds closed out of CCP and 45 opened new positions — a net loss of 6 holders — while 78 trimmed existing stakes and 106 added.

The largest buyer was AQR Arbitrage, adding an estimated $77.5M. The largest seller was Goldman Sachs, cutting an estimated $104M.
